City Opera House hosts touring acts. Local breweries & wineries, and The Workshop Brewing Company regularly feature musicians.
Downtown Get Through the city has a concentration of bars, breweries, and pubs within walking distance. Wine trails for responsible tasting.
Most bars close around 1 AM or 2 AM. Late-night dining options are limited outside of fast food establishments.
Discover local crafts, fresh produce, and unique souvenirs.
Cherry jam, dried cherries, chocolate-covered cherries, cherry salsa, and cherry wine.
Local wine, beer, and cider.
Michigan-themed apparel and gifts. Artisan crafts and art from local galleries.
